Arsenal continues its first home race in the summer against Villarreal.
This follows the pre -season tour in Asia before the new campaign.

Michael Artta played three matches during their trip to Singapore and Hong Kong.
The Gunners defeated Milan and Newcastle in their two games.
However, they were beaten by Tottenham in their final match last Thursday in the first derby played by London.
Villarreal and Bilbao athlete are both going to visit the Emirates Stadium this week at their last two friends.
Arsenal will then begin the new Premier League campaign to Manchester United on Sunday, August 17.
The Gunners hosted Villarreal on Wednesday, August 6.
Their friendly begins at 6pm.
Fans are able to watch the competition through the website and official Arsenal club program.
Flows can be purchased for £ 4.99 before 9am on the day of the race.

Before visiting Villarreal, Arta is to be strengthened.
Jurren Timber, Gabriel Magalhaes and Riccardo Calafiori are available after recovery from injury.
However, Leandro Trosard and KEPA Arrizabalaga are both evaluated for losing spores.
Gabriel Jesus’s long absent absentee has come together after his ACL breaks in January until November.
Martin Zubimandi’s summer signatures, Victor Gyukars, Noni Maduk, Christian mosquito, Christian Nurgard and Copa can all do their first home in the conflict.
Meanwhile, a pair of former Arsenal stars can be for visitors.
The former club registration, Nicholas Pepé and once a loan, Dennis Suarez are both part of the Villarreal team.
Former Arsenal midfielder Thomas Party is also set to join Villarreal and can use it if he approves him on time.
